Eric Edward Echols

Eric Edward Echols, 57, of Springfield, Ohio, departed this life on March 18, 2024. Born on May 3, 1966, in Springfield, Ohio, he was the son of Karen S. Echols and William B. Glenn.

Eric attended South High School in Springfield, Ohio and was later employed as a Press Operator at Dillon Manufacturing, Inc.

Eric had a deep love for his family, which was always evident. He enjoyed good food, playing cards with family and friends, and spending quality time with those he loved; and let’s not forget, we could always catch Eric watching a Los Angeles Raiders football game.

Eric leaves behind a large, loving family including his children, Eric and Latrice Mills, and Tyler Cavitt; siblings, Erinn B. Echols of Springfield, OH, Kevin Glenn of Atlanta, GA; Maria Scott of Springfield, OH and Eric Johnson of Beavercreek, OH; aunts, Nona Fullen, Sharen Carter, and Janice Hosley.

He will be deeply missed by his family including his grandchildren, Eric, Eliah, Elias, Enzo, three other grandchildren and a host of nephews, nieces, cousins, and friends.

Eric was greeted at Heavens gates to join his mother, Karen S. Echols, and father, William B. Glenn; wife, Vickie Kelley; maternal grandparents, Houser and Bessie Echols; paternal grandparents, Edward and Belzola Glenn and special friend, Tony Harris.

Eric’s untimely departure leaves a void in many of our hearts, but his memory and spirit will forever be held with us. Rest well Triple E. You are loved and will forever be missed. Until we meet again, there’s only one thing left to say and that is, JOB WELL DONE.
